Purity, truthfulness and austerity were the life of young Ajamila. But an unexpected passion for a courtesan overwhelmed him, forcing him to cheat, rob and kill. He fell so low that it seemed the gates of hell were open... What awaits him at the end of his life? Will he be able to avoid retribution for his sins? Or does Ajamila have one more chance?

How a single moment of weakness triggers a chain reaction — and a righteous man becomes a criminal. A story about the mechanics of self-deception we all recognize.
The first Russian-origin feature film based on Srimad Bhagavatam. Five thousand years of wisdom — through human drama and modern cinematic language.
